I breed LS and I can tell from 3 weeks old (*only with my line!*) who is a male and who is a female. Recently I had a buyer come to get a young rooster 5w old and he was convinced it was a pullet 🤣 I told him na mate he is definately a He, I wouldn't be selling you a pullet this cheap. He laughed said I had to be the most honest breeder he'd met as it *looked* like a pullet. I know my line though and the males don't have tails or a feathered in back at 3w old sometimes if they aren't dominant their head gear doesn't colour in or grow as quick 😄
